Ellerslie International Flower Show, Christchurch - New Zealand  
It is exciting to announce that the 2010 international feature garden for the Ellerslie International Flower Show will be designed by a multi award-winning Chelsea Flower Show garden designer.

Chris Beardshaw is renowned for his formal English garden designs. He has won nine Gold and Silver Gilt Royal Horticultural Society medals, five Best in Show Awards and the People’s Choice Award at the Chelsea Flower Show two years running.

His Ellerslie 2010 garden will be a traditional English garden with lots and lots of flowers. It will draw on his love and passion for the arts and crafts period which saw the rise of some of the greatest contributors to the gardening world such as plantswoman Gertrude Jekyll and landscape architect Thomas Mawson.

The 2010 Ellerslie International Flower Show runs from 10th-14th of March and is held in Christchurch. For more information, visit www.ellerslieflowershow.co.nz

Christchurch Activities Open on Christmas Day for the Cruise Ships 
Due to popular demand Christchurch City Bike Tours will be taking two hour guided bicycle tours on Christmas Day this year for those docking in Christchurch city via Cruise Ship. This proved a very popular activity last Christmas.

The bicycle ride around Christchurch is the best way to capture the lovely gardens, parks and historical buildings. The city is flat and has many purpose built cycle-ways, so it’s perfect for biking.

Highlights include – the Arts Centre, the historic Antigua Boatsheds, Christ’s College, Riccarton House and Deans Bush, Mona Vale Gardens, and New Regent St: in just two hours their guide shows you what would normally take a whole day on foot.

Comfortable retro-style bikes complete with baskets for bags and cameras as well as helmets are provided. These bikes are built for comfort, not speed!
